Characteristics Fireplace insert KAWMET Premium HERMES F23 (14 kW)
General information
  • Nominal rated power (kW) 14,0
  • Efficiency (%) 78,6
  • Material cast iron
  • Fuel type Recommended seasoned hardwood (moisture ≤20%)
  • Heating capacity (m²/m³) 120 / 300
Physical parameters
  • Weight (kg) 120
  • Width (mm) 750
  • Height (mm) 587 (724)
  • Depth (mm) 467
  • Flue pipe diameter (mm) 200
  • Main glass dimension (mm) - L / H / W 643 / 445 / 4
  • Max length of wood (mm) 600
  • Recommended ventilation area of the air outlet grid / intake grid (cm²) 700 / 1050
Accessories
  • Clean glass system yes
  • Ashpan yes
  • Damper yes
  • Double combustion yes
Energetic efficiency
  • Energy efficiency class A
  • Energy efficiency index (EEI) (%) 104
Certificates
  • Compliance with ECOPROJECT standards no
Additional information
  • External air feed yes
  • Manufacturer KAWMET
